Price elasticity of demand of good X is -2 and of good Y is -3. Which of the two goods is more price elastic and why?

exD = -(2); ed = -(3)

The coefficient of price elasticity of demand is always negative due to the law of demand which states that there is an inverse relation between price and quantity demanded. We always take the absolute value of coefficient of ed i.e. ignoring the -ve signs. Thus, in the given case when we ignore the -ve signs edx = 2 and edy = 3, edy > edx so therefore, edy is more elastic. It implies that proportionate change in quantity demanded of y with the change in price is more than the proportionate change in the quantity demanded of x.
